NoClassDefFoundException для настраиваемого класса (расширяет интерфейс) после использования Proguard - PullRequest
0 голосов
/ 04 августа 2020

Я столкнулся с проблемой при попытке применить ProGuard к выпуску частной библиотеки, написанной на Kotlin. Без ProGuard сгенерированный файл AAR отлично работает из коробки, но после применения ProGuard у меня возникает следующая ошибка:

java.lang.NoClassDefFoundError: Failed resolution of: Lcom/package/name/CustomInterface$DefaultImpls;

CustomClass, который мне нужен, реализует CustomInterface, но когда я пытаюсь вызвать любой метод CustomClass, я получаю эту ошибку.

Уже пробовал установить kotlinOptions.JvmTarget = 1.8, но не работает.

...